Factors that Influence the Cost of Shipping
Distance and Route:
The distance between the UK and China, as well as the specific route taken, significantly impact the overall shipping costs.
Vehicle Type and Size:
The dimensions and weight of your vehicle will play a key role in determining the shipping cost. Larger vehicles generally incur higher transportation fees.
Shipping Method:
There are various shipping methods available, including container shipping, roll-on/roll-off (RoRo), and air freight. Each method comes with its own cost implications.
Cost Breakdown of Shipping a Car
Transportation Costs:
These include the actual transportation fees charged by the shipping company, which vary based on the factors mentioned above.
Customs and Duties:
Import duties, taxes, and customs clearance fees are part of the overall cost. It's essential to understand the customs requirements of both the UK and China.
Insurance:
Shipping insurance ensures that your vehicle is protected during transit. The cost of insurance will depend on the value of your vehicle and the coverage options selected.
